Your Opportunity

We have an exciting opportunity for an Analyst, FP&A - Investment to join our high‑performing Investment Finance team in Sydney.

This role partners closely with Fund Analysts, Asset Management, Development Finance and Group FP&A, contributing to accurate forecasting, insightful performance reporting and robust investment analytics across Mirvac’s Investment portfolio.

You will play a key role in delivering high‑quality monthly and quarterly reporting, applying strong analytical thinking to uncover trends, risks and opportunities that support informed decision‑making by senior stakeholders.

This is a 15-month max term contract.

Your Responsibilities

Prepare and consolidate Investment monthly forecast reporting with latest forecast number which covers NOI, capex, incentives, cashflow, balance sheet drives as well as operational metrics. Provides variance analysis and insightful commentaries to support decision making.
Collaborate effectively with Fund analysts to complete Investment monthly reporting pack on different sectors.
Support quarterly forecast process, ensure dataflow accuracy and alignment between MRI IM/Anaplan/BI, troubleshoot issues promptly and maintain governance. Assist in the preparation of well‑structured financial insights and PowerPoint presentations for senior stakeholders.
Assist in preparation of half year/ full year Investment analysis.
Ability to apply analytical thinking to identify trends, risks and opportunities when performing variances analysis.
Assist Senior Manager with any ad-hoc queries or tasks.
Enhance reporting efficiency through process optimisation, automation and standardisation using Excel, Power BI and other analytical tools.
Your Point of Difference

To be successful, you will bring:

3+ years’ experience in FP&A, management accounting, investment analytics or commercial finance, ideally within property, funds management or real assets
Strong accounting fundamentals, with a management or financial accounting background
CA or CPA qualification (completed or near completion)
Advanced Excel capability and experience with BI tools; Anaplan experience is advantageous
Strong stakeholder engagement and communication skills
Excellent attention to detail and ability to manage competing deadlines in a fast‑paced environment
A continuous improvement mindset and a proactive, solutions‑focused approach
